Transaction c78a66139aaf7ea9311923076bc6046274127196f74e1b5cf9f63d04875e0027
1 Input
2 Outputs
- c78a66139aaf7ea9311923076bc6046274127196f74e1b5cf9f63d04875e0027:0
- c78a66139aaf7ea9311923076bc6046274127196f74e1b5cf9f63d04875e0027:1
value 5000000
address 1EL9z5vve8dMfijxxjt87fPZBWYv77iR3z
value 6349887112
address 15LL7VLzZpw3hJV1owzRwoL1FjDyS8Kn6W